(named after her father) with her sister, Lizzy — opened Adanne in the DUMBO neighborhood of Brooklyn. The daughter of Nigerian immigrants, she chose the Igbo word meaning “she is her mother’s daughter” as the name for her store as a nod to her mother, Pauline, whose nickname is Adanne.
